Walt's exclusive review of the new Flipboard fuels this week's episode of Ctrl-Walt-Delete. Walt and Nilay dive into the news aggregation app and discuss how the new version has changed the user experience and philosophy of reading news, especially in a world of fake news and “alternative facts.”
